3.Therapeutic effect and mechanism of Xiao'er Zhixie Paste on young chronic diarrhea rats
Zujiao SHI ; Xi JIANG ; Furong CHEN ; Deguang ZHI ; Nan YUE
Drug Evaluation Research 2017;40(4):496-499
Objective To evaluate the therapeutic effect of Xiao'er Zhixie Paste (XZP) by using the young rat model of chronic diarrhea,and to explore its mechanism.Methods Chronic diarrhea model in young rats was induced by ig senna.Rats were ig with Montmorillonite powder of 1.62 g/kg,XZP of low,medium,and high dose (2.03,4.05,and 8.10 g/kg) for treatment.Loose stools rate,loose stool grade and diarrhea index were determined 1 and 3 d after treatment respectively.The water content of small intestine was measured and blood was collected for testing serum succinate dehydrogenase (SDH),amylase,D-xylose by colorimetric determination,testing serum D-lactic acid,IL-1 β,and TNF-α by Elisa after administration.Results The rate of loose stools in XZP 4.05 and 8.10 g/kg dose group,and diarrhea index in 8.10 g/kg dose group significantly reduced after the first treatment.The loose stools rate of XZP 2.03,4.05,and 8.10 g/kg dose group,diarrhea index,serum D-lactic acid level in 4.05,8.10 g/kg group significantly reduced,and serum D-xylose level in 8.10 g/kg dose group significantly increased 3 d after treatment.However,XZP had no significant effect on SDH,amylase activity and IL-1β,TNF-α levels.Conclusion XZP has obvious therapeutic effect on chronic diarrhea in young rats,the mechanism is to increase improve the absorptive function and permeability of intestinal tract.

6.Eukaryotic Expression of ?ig-h_3 Gene and Its Effects on Secretion of MMPs in the Human Hepatoma 7721 Cells
Juan TANG ; Jian-Li JIANG ; Hong-Wei ZHOU ; Hua XIONG ; Xiang-Min YANG ; Zhi-Nan CHEN ;
China Biotechnology 2006;0(09):-
?ig-h_3 was first identified as a transforming growth factor-beta1-inducible gene in human lung adenocarcinoma cell line. It encodes for a secreted extracellular matrix (ECM) protein, which is thought to act on cell attachment and ECM composition. Previous study showed that ?ig-h_3 were highly expressed in human hepatoma cell lines and lowly expressed in human normal hepatic cells. The present study aimed to transfect ?ig-h_3 into 7721 cells to investigate its effect on secretion of MMPs in the transfected human hepatoma cells. Full-length ?ig-h_3 gene,cloned by reverse transcription polymerase chain reaction (RT-PCR) was inserted into the eukaryotic expression vector pEGFP-C_2. The recombinant plasmid was transfected into 7721 cells with Lipofectamine2000 and Gelatin-Zymography were adopted to detect the production of MMPs in the transfected cells. Results showed that ?ig-h_3/pEGFP-C_2 recombinant expression plasmid was successfully constructed and achieved high transfection efficiency. MMPs expression of the transfected cells was promoted significantly. These results suggest that overexpression of ?ig-h_3 promoted the production of MMPs, indicating that ?ig-h_3 may play roles in the invasive and metastatic processes of hepatoma.
7.Effect of acupuncture plus thunder-fire moxibustion on MMP-3, TIMP-1 and TGF-β1 in rats with knee osteoarthritis
nan Sai ZHANG ; zhi Li OUYANG ; zhe Xu WANG ; Juan XIANG ; Guo CHEN ; lang Tie LI
Journal of Acupuncture and Tuina Science 2017;15(5):322-327
Objective: To observe the effect of acupuncture plus thunder-fire moxibustion on the expressions of matrix metalloproteinase-3 (MMP-3), tissue inhibitor of metalloproteinase-1 (TIMP-1) and transforming growth factor-β1 (TGF-β1) in cartilage of knee osteoarthritis (KOA) rats, and to explore the mechanism of acupuncture plus thunder-fire moxibustion in the treatment of KOA. Methods:Thirty Sprague-Dawley (SD) rats were randomly divided into a blank control group, a model group and an acupuncture-moxibustion group by random digits table, 10 rats in each group. Rats in the model group and the acupuncture-moxibustion group were injected with papain in the right posterior knee joint to prepare the models. The levels of MMP-3 and TIMP-1 in rat synovium of each group were measured by enzyme-linked immunosorbent assay (ELISA) after 2 weeks of treatment. The level of TGF-β1 was determined by Motic B5 Micro-camera system. Results:The levels of MMP-3 and TIMP-1 in the cartilage of the model group were significantly higher than those in the blank control group (allP<0.01); the levels of MMP-3 and TIMP-1 in the acupuncture-moxibustion group were lower than those in the model group, and the between-group differences were statistically significant (all P<0.05). The levels of MMP-3 and TIMP-1 in the acupuncture-moxibustion group were higher than those in the blank control group, and the differences were statistically significant (all P<0.05). The level of TGF-β1 in cartilage tissues of the model group was significantly lower than that in the blank control group (P<0.01); the level of TGF-β1 in the acupuncture-moxibustion group was higher than that in the model group (P<0.05), but it was lower than that in the blank control group, and the between-group difference was statistically significant (P<0.05). Conclusion: Acupuncture plus thunder-fire moxibustion can effectively recover the abnormal expressions of MMP-3 and TIMP-1 in KOA model rats and somewhat up-regulate TGF-β1, which may be one of its mechanisms of acupuncture plus thunder-fire for KOA.
8.Value of 18F-FDG PET/CT in staging of pancreatic cancer
Jiangyuan YU ; Nan LI ; Yang FAN ; Puyun CHEN ; Yan ZHANG ; Wei ZHAO ; Zhi YANG
Chinese Journal of Nuclear Medicine and Molecular Imaging 2017;37(8):456-459
Objective To evaluate the value of 18F-FDG PET/CT in tumor staging in patients with pancreatic cancer.Methods A total 77 patients (from June 2010 to August 2015;44 males, 33 females, age range 36-83 years) who underwent 18F-FDG PET/CT examination for pancreatic cancer and confirmed with pathology were enrolled in this retrospective study.All patients had not been treated before the PET/CT scanning and received surgery or biopsy 4 weeks after the scanning.Two-sample t test and ROC curve analysis were used for data analysis.Results 18F-FDG uptake was higher in 94.8%(73/77) of pancreatic lesions than that in normal pancreatic tissue.The range of SUVmax of pancreatic lesions was 2.4-13.4(mean: 6.2±2.4).SUVmax of patients with smaller primary lesion (minor axis≤2.0 cm) was significantly lower than that of larger lesion group (minor axis >2.0 cm;t=-2.661, P<0.05).A total of 46 patients underwent lymph node excision, and the mean number of excised lymph nodes per patient was 13.8±9.2.About 56.5%(26/46)cases with lymph nodes metastases were confirmed with pathology.When the cut-off value of minor axis of regional lymph nodes was 0.45 cm, ROC curve showed that the sensitivity, specificity and AUC were 84.8%(39/46), 65.2%(30/46) and 0.788, respectively.When the cut-off value of SUVmax of regional lymph nodes was 2.05, the sensitivity, specificity and AUC were 54.3%(25/46), 80.4%(37/46) and 0.759, respectively.18F-FDG PET/CT changed 18.2%(14/77)of patients′ treatment plan.Conclusions 18F-FDG PET/CT is a useful tool in pancreatic cancer staging.Though 18F-FDG PET/CT has no significant advantages in N-staging, it really helps to make a more accurate M-staging for clinical decision.
9.Clinical analysis of 48 children with lupus nephritis combined with renal insufficiency
Jianfeng FAN ; Xiaorong LIU ; Guiju ZHANG ; Nan ZHOU ; Fanying MENG ; Qun MENG ; Zhi CHEN
Chinese Journal of Applied Clinical Pediatrics 2015;30(16):1262-1264
Objective To analyze the clinical characteristics,prognosis and the risk factors in 48 children with lupus nephritis combined with renal insufficiency.Methods The clinical data from 48 pediatric lupus nephritis with renal insufficiency from January 2000 to January 2013 were retrospectively analyzed.Results Forty-eight cases showed renal insufficiency among 168 children with lupus nephritis,and the incidence rate was 28.6%.The age ranged from 5.8 to 16.2 years.The male to female ratio was 1.0 ∶ 2.2.Among 48 children,43 cases had hematuria,41 cases had heavy proteinuria,25 cases had anaemia and 23 cases had persistent hypertension.Totally 20 cases underwent renal biopsy,and among them,15 cases(75.0%) were diagnosed as diffuse proliferative lupus nephritis(class Ⅳ).The histological activity index was ≥7 in 13 cases and the histological chronicity index was ≥4 in 3 cases.Corticosteroid and/or cytotoxic drugs were used in all of 48 cases.Thirty-five cases had normal urine and renal function,5 cases had stable renal function with persistent proteinuria,4 cases developed into chronic renal failure and 4 cases died.Persistent hypertension (x2 =4.274,P =0.039),the time of starting therapy (x2 =28.830,P =0.000),and histologic chronicity index(P =0.008 8 by Fisher's exact probability test)were the prognostic factors.Conclusions Among pediatric lupus nephritis with renal insufficiency,class Ⅳ (diffuse proliferative lupus nephritis) is the most frequent finding.Persistent hypertension,the time of starting therapy,and histologic chronicity index are the prognostic factors.The outcomes of lupus nephritis with insufficiency can be improved by adequate and appropriate treatment.
10.Clinical analysis of 28 cases of atypical hemolytic uremic syndrome
Guiju ZHANG ; Xiaorong LIU ; Qun MENG ; Jianfeng FAN ; Nan ZHOU ; Zhi CHEN
Chinese Journal of Applied Clinical Pediatrics 2016;31(17):1311-1314
Objective To investigate the treatment of atypical hemolytic uremic syndrome (aHUS) in their acute phase and relate the prognostic factors.Methods Twenty-eight patients with aHUS treated in Department of Nephrology,Beijing Children's Hospital Affiliated to Capital Medical University from January 2011 to March 2015 were collected,the outcomes of the treatment were summarized.Results All the patients were given plasma exchange (PE)treatment,21 patients with hemodialysis (HD) treatment;13 patients with H factor (FH) antibody were further treated with corticosteroid therapy,and 1 patient was treated with the combination of mycophenolate mofetil.Evaluation of patients' indices were conducted at month 3.Out of the 28 patients,there were 13 patients with complete remission;of the 14 patients showed improvement,6 patients were complicated with hypertension and 4 patients with renal dysfunction.One patient,with ongoing hemodialysis,did not show restoration of renal function.There was no death in children.Statistical analysis showed that the acute phase serum creatinine levels were (430.0 ± 124.7) μmol/L and (265.6 ± 90.8)μmol/L for the group with remaining kidney injury and the group with complete remission,respectively,the difference was statistically significant(P <0.01).The levels of FH for the 2 groups were (206.5 ± 134.9) mg/L and(415.4-±214.1) mg/L,and the difference was statistically significant (P < 0.01) as well.Statistical analysis showed that differences were no statistically significant between the 2 groups of patients on their age,platelets,complement C3,complement C4,hemoglobin and lactate dehydrogenase (all P > 0.05).For the group with positive antibody,its average serum creatinine was (346.4 ± 112.5) μmol/L.For the group with negative antibody,its average serum creatinine was (297.0 ± 89.3) μmol/L.The FH for group with positive antibody and group with negative antibody were (307.4 ±187.3) mg/L and (379.8 ± 203.5) mg/L,respectively.The differences were not statistically significant (all P >0.05).Conclusions PE is an effective treatment for aHUS at acute phase,and corticosteroid and immunosuppressive therapy are effective for patients with positive anti-FH antibody.For patients with severe kidney injury at acute phase,the possibility of long-term kidney damage is high.Low concentration of serum FH indicates a poor prognosis.
